Barnes Transportation’s story began in 1939, a time of significant change and growth in the transportation sector. Henry, Eddie, and Roy Barnes laid the foundation of Barnes Truck Line with just three used tractors. Their vision and hard work quickly propelled the company to prominence, establishing it as one of the largest and most reputable trucking entities on the East Coast. For decades, Barnes Truck Line was synonymous with reliable and efficient freight transport, becoming a vital artery in the region’s commerce.

The success of Barnes Truck Line culminated in its sale to Old Dominion Freight Lines in the late 1970s. By this time, the company boasted a formidable fleet of over 500 tractors, a clear indicator of its scale and operational strength. Louis Barnes, son of founder Henry Barnes, continued to steer the company’s direction under Old Dominion’s umbrella until 1980, ensuring a smooth transition and maintaining the high standards associated with the Barnes name.
However, the entrepreneurial spirit remained strong within the Barnes family. Louis Barnes, driven by a desire to build anew, embarked on a new venture, founding another trucking company. Demonstrating the family’s inherent business acumen and industry expertise, this new company mirrored the rapid growth of its predecessor, expanding from 18 to over 250 tractors before being sold in 1991. This second successful venture further solidified the Barnes family’s reputation as titans of the transportation industry.
The Barnes legacy continued into the third generation with Louis’s sons, Keith, Scott, and Patrick. Having grown up immersed in the trucking world, they absorbed invaluable knowledge and experience working in both their grandfather’s and father’s companies. Following the sale of their father’s second company, the brothers decided to forge their own path, establishing Barnes Transportation Services Inc. Remarkably, they started with just three used tractors, echoing the humble beginnings of their grandfather’s enterprise.

Today, Barnes Transportation Services, headquartered in Wilson, North Carolina, thrives under the guidance of the fourth generation of the Barnes family. The company operates a substantial fleet of approximately 285 tractors, providing comprehensive transportation solutions. Expanding its service portfolio, Barnes Transportation Services established Barnes Solutions in 1996, a brokerage firm that manages a significant volume of freight annually. Further diversifying its capabilities, the company launched the Heavy Haul and Specialized Division in 2017 and Barnes Hauling, a dedicated Dump Truck division, in 2020.
